Facial implants are cosmetic or reconstructive procedures designed to enhance or restore facial contours. Whether you're considering them for aesthetic reasons or due to trauma or congenital defects, it’s important to understand what they involve.
Facial implants are solid materials placed under the skin to enhance facial features such as the cheeks, chin, or jawline. These are typically made of biocompatible materials like silicone or polyethylene.
Most patients can return to normal activities within a week. Swelling and bruising are common initially. It may take several weeks for final results to fully appear.
When performed by a board-certified surgeon, facial implants are generally safe. However, like any surgical procedure, there are potential risks. Always follow post-operative care guidelines.
